    • Business Owner
      • Aug 2019 - Present

      I started JMS to provide wheelchair users an affordable, reliable and trustworthy mobile solution to all. Which offers a wide range of technical services to help the active manual wheelchair user with a variety of problems, from as little as "My front castor won't rotate" to as big as "My wheelchair is now in 3 pieces". JMS delivers a mobile wheelchair service to your choice of location (within a certain operating area). Offering an affordable and convenient service that allows you to keep on top of the maintenance of your chair and stay mobile. As a wheelchair user myself I completely understand the importance of having a working wheelchair and how problematic and detrimental it can be when it stops working. I can repair and make adjustments to your chair, along with offering professional advice based on each individual, to help make you more comfortable. The ultimate aim is to give you the optimum performance out of your wheelchair.
